Mashup Score: 1An Option for More Precise Hydrocortisone Dosing for Young Children With Congenital Adrenal Hyperplasia - 7 month(s) ago
In 4-year-old children with congenital adrenal hyperplasia (CAH), alcohol-free hydrocortisone (HC) suspensions provided more precise dosages without generating any significant differences in growth parameters when compared to traditional 5-milligram tablets. Mashup Score: 2Corticotropin-stimulated steroid profiles to predict shock development and mortality in sepsis: From the HYPRESS study - Critical Care - 1 year(s) ago
Rationale Steroid profiles in combination with a corticotropin stimulation test provide information about steroidogenesis and its functional reserves in critically ill patients. Objectives We investigated whether steroid profiles before and after corticotropin stimulation can predict the risk of in-hospital death in sepsis. Mashup Score: 0Hydrocortisone fails to improve preterm infant survival without bronchopulmonary dysplasia - 2 year(s) ago
Hydrocortisone administered to extremely preterm infants who remained intubated at 14 to 28 days failed to improve survival without moderate or severe bronchopulmonary dysplasia at 36 weeks’ postmenstrual age compared with placebo.“In this multicenter, randomized, placebo-controlled trial involving infants at high risk for bronchopulmonary dysplasia, hydrocortisone treatment did not
